
nuxt
文章平均质量分 74
慕水渔
这个作者很懒,什么都没留下…
展开
-
nuxt踩坑集
目录结构 assets: 资源文件。用于组织未编译的静态资源如 LESS、SASS或 JavaScript。 components: 组件。 layouts: page: 模板页面,默认为 default.vue可以在这个目录下创建全局页面的统一布局,或是错误处理页面页,需要提供一个nuxt 标签,类似于router-view middleware: 中间件,放置自定义的中间件,会在加载组件之前调用。可以在页面中调用: middleware: ‘中间件名称’。 pages: 页面,index.vue 为根页原创 2020-09-30 16:17:11 · 1860 阅读 · 1 评论 -
nuxt中刷新页面后防止store值丢失
1、 配置插件() plugins: [ {src:'~/plugins/storeCache',ssr: false}, ] 注意:要禁止服务端运行,不然会报错,这个事件是在客户端添加的,不是在服务端小渲染的时候添加的。 2 、在plugins/storeCache.js 写代码,如下。 export default function(ctx){ //离开页面 刷新前 将store中的数据存到session window.addEventListener('beforeunloa原创 2020-09-30 15:39:07 · 1228 阅读 · 0 评论 -
nuxt store中保存localstorage问题
一、如果是用Nuxtjs,请配置插件: plugins:[ {src:'~/plugins/localstorage.js",ssr:false } ] 然后,在localStorage,js中: import createpersistedstate from "vuex-persistedstate'; impont * as Cookies from "js-cookie"; let cookiestorage ={ getItem: function(key){ return Cookie原创 2020-09-30 15:31:40 · 4651 阅读 · 2 评论